NOTE: The CData Tableau Connectors require Tableau 2020.3 or higher. If you are using an older version of Tableau, you will need to use the CData JDBC Driver.
Open Tableau and click More under Connect -> To a Server. Select "LionDesk by CData," then configure the connection and click "Sign In."
Start by setting the Profile connection property to the location of the LionDesk Profile on disk (e.g. C:\profiles\LionDesk.apip). Next, set the ProfileSettings connection property to the connection string for LionDesk (see below).
Register an OAuth application via the LionDesk Developer Center Apps Page to obtain your Client ID and Client Secret.
